hile snow beckons during winter, “sans snow” months in Aspen/Snowmass are nothing short of spectacular. Nestled in the vast, awe-inspiring Rocky Mountains, visitors have access to countless outdoor pursuits from hiking and biking to fishing and rafting, with stunning views as far as the eye can see. agrees, naming the area one of “20 Ski Towns That Are Just as Spectacular in the Summer.” When planning your next getaway, consider these desirable hotels and must-do activities.
